summaryrefslogtreecommitdiff
path: root/enum.c
Commit message (Expand)AuthorAgeFilesLines
* Fix `Enumerable#each_cons` and `Enumerable#each_slice` to return a receiverTSUYUSATO Kitsune2021-10-251-6/+6
* [DOC] Fix code markup [ci skip]Nobuyoshi Nakada2021-10-251-2/+2
* Accommondate earlier reviews of RDoc for Enumerable (#4943)Burdette Lamar2021-10-061-8/+36
* Enhanced RDoc for Enumerable (#4941)Burdette Lamar2021-10-061-38/+40
* Enhanced RDoc for Enumerable (#4938)Burdette Lamar2021-10-051-110/+57
* Enhanced RDoc for Enumerable#slice_before (#4932)Burdette Lamar2021-10-051-17/+33
* Enhanced RDoc for Enumerable#chunk (#4930)Burdette Lamar2021-10-041-45/+62
* Using NIL_P macro instead of `== Qnil`S.H2021-10-031-2/+2
* Enhanced RDoc for Enumerable (#4922)Burdette Lamar2021-10-011-29/+46
* Enhanced RDoc for Enumerable (#4918)Burdette Lamar2021-10-011-35/+80
* Enhanced RDoc for Enumerable (#4917)Burdette Lamar2021-09-301-75/+110
* Enhanced RDoc for Enumerable (#4910)Burdette Lamar2021-09-291-124/+160
* Enhanced RDoc for Enumerable (#4908)Burdette Lamar2021-09-281-58/+121
* Enhanced RDoc for Enumerable (#4906)Burdette Lamar2021-09-281-88/+176
* Enhanced RDoc for Enumerable#inject (#4876)Burdette Lamar2021-09-201-38/+131
* Using RB_BIGNUM_TYPE_P macroS-H-GAMELINKS2021-09-111-3/+3
* Enhanced RDoc for Enumerable (#4808)Burdette Lamar2021-09-101-26/+21
* Extracted repeatedly defined IDsNobuyoshi Nakada2021-07-271-27/+53
* Enhanced RDoc for Enumerable (#4479)Burdette Lamar2021-05-101-101/+104
* Enhanced RDoc for Enumerable (#4473)Burdette Lamar2021-05-081-21/+39
* Fix Enumerable#tally with some arguments pattern [Feature #17744]Kenichi Kamiya2021-03-271-3/+7
* Enumerable#tally with the resulting hash [Feature #17744]Nobuyoshi Nakada2021-03-261-6/+22
* Add write-barrier in tallyNobuyoshi Nakada2021-03-201-1/+4
* Fix Enumerable#inject with high negative fixnums [Bug #17731]Marc-Andre Lafortune2021-03-191-1/+1
* Improve Enumerable#tally performanceNobuyoshi Nakada2021-03-161-6/+14
* RDoc: Enhanced introduction for Enumerable (#4004)Burdette Lamar2021-01-041-7/+129
* Fix indent [ci skip]Kazuhiro NISHIYAMA2021-01-051-4/+4
* Add Enumerable#compact and Enumerator::Lazy#compactzverok2021-01-021-0/+43
* Removed leading spaces [ci skip]Nobuyoshi Nakada2020-12-161-1/+1
* Optimize `Enumerable#grep{_v}`Marc-Andre Lafortune2020-12-151-12/+40
* Removed canonicalization for mathnNobuyoshi Nakada2020-11-101-10/+1
* Fix linksS-H-GAMELINKS2020-11-101-1/+1
* Don't redefine #rb_intern over and over againStefan Stüben2020-10-211-4/+1
* Respect visibility in non-array Enumerable#inject [Bug #13592]Nobuyoshi Nakada2020-07-241-1/+1
* add spaces [ci skip]卜部昌平2020-06-291-0/+14
* sum_iter: do not goto into a branch卜部昌平2020-06-291-107/+115
* Update example code in Enumerator#chunk documentation [ci skip]Jeremy Evans2020-06-121-1/+1
* docs: fix typoszTheory2020-06-071-2/+2
* Fix max, min, minmax documentation (#3131)Masataka Pocke Kuwabara2020-05-261-3/+3
* Added more NORETURN declarationsNobuyoshi Nakada2020-05-111-0/+1
* decouple internal.h headers卜部昌平2019-12-261-4/+10
* [DOC] Improve documentation for Enumerable#tallyMarcus Stollsteimer2019-12-221-4/+4
* Added documentation for integer range sums (#1593)Eli Sadoff2019-12-111-0/+4
* Indicate `find_all` and `select` methods are aliases.Corey Farwell2019-12-111-0/+3
* check interrupts at each frame pop timing.Koichi Sasada2019-11-291-3/+0
* Fix memory corruption in Enumerable#reverse_each [ruby-dev:50867] [Bug #16354]Kazuki Tsujimoto2019-11-191-3/+9
* Deprecate taint/trust and related methods, and make the methods no-opsJeremy Evans2019-11-181-4/+0
* rb_rescue / rb_rescue2 now free from ANYARGS卜部昌平2019-08-271-2/+4
* #define RB_BLOCK_CALL_FUNC_STRICT 1卜部昌平2019-08-271-2/+2
* Document that Enumerable#sum may not respect redefinition of Range#eachJeremy Evans2019-08-251-1/+1